Output 86ec3290ee68ca97624910ac4238bcc9352d871319debe457c92579e6ffaaea5:1

value
39723
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57f611533d00e837b0aa6822c5818cafce4c62e0 OP_EQUAL
address
39i7VKDXjGf4wWPU8ptjjA3N9KThV8v1KQ
transaction
86ec3290ee68ca97624910ac4238bcc9352d871319debe457c92579e6ffaaea5
spent
true